When running Dragon Age: Origins in 4k resolution, the mouse cursors are so tiny you need a magnifying glass to find them. This mod makes the cursors massively larger, going from 32x32 to 256x256. They might even be too big. I'm thinking about dropping down to a 128x128, but I figured I'd upload here the set first.
To install, unzip into your Dragon Age: Origins installation directory, NOT the My Documents/override area: Dragon Age\packages\Core\data\cursors\
I've added a 192x192 size cursors, not quite as big as the 256x256, I think it's a slightly better size. The 128x128 were still too small at 4k.
UPDATE: So today, when I fired up DAO, the stars have changed and suddenly my cursors were showing up huge. I have no idea why. I didn't change any configuration, but huge they were. Changing back to the standard size was still a bit too small, so I create 96x96 and 64x64 sized ones.
